I am currently 5 weeks and 3 days pregnant and had a transvaginal ultrasound today. The ultrasound showed the presence of both the gestational sac and yolk sac, but no fetal activity was detected. My doctor reassured me that the growth is fine, but could it be too early to detect the fetal pole?
Artificial Intelligence Health Assistant's Answer

It is not uncommon for fetal activity to not be visible at 5 weeks and 3 days of pregnancy, especially when only using an ultrasound. At this stage, the gestational sac and yolk sac are typically visible, while the fetal pole may still be developing. The absence of fetal activity does not necessarily indicate a problem as it can be too early to detect it. It is important to follow up with your doctor for further monitoring to ensure proper development in subsequent ultrasounds.
